Does Australia Accept Study Gaps for Student Visas?
Yes, Australia allows study gaps, but the reason behind the gap matters. Universities and immigration officers assess whether you’ve remained academically or professionally engaged during your break. How much gap is acceptable for study in Australia? A short gap (1-2 years) is usually fine, but longer gaps must be justified with strong evidence to avoid visa complications.

How Many Years of Study Gap is Accepted in Australia?
How much gap is acceptable for study in Australia? The acceptable study gap depends on the course level and the university. In general:
Undergraduate (bachelor’s) programs accept a 2-3 year gap with a valid reason.
Postgraduate (master’s) programs allow longer gaps, usually up to 5 years or more, especially if justified with work experience or skill enhancement.

How to Justify a Study Gap in Your Australian Student Visa Application?
Around 35% of visa rejections for Australia happen due to inconsistent education history, including unexplained study gaps (Australian Immigration Data, 2024). A well-explained study gap in your visa application increases admission and visa approval chances.

3. How to Align Your Gap Explanation with Your Academic/Career Goals?
Your study gap should make sense in your career path. Universities and visa officers check if your explanation matches your academic or professional direction.
If you worked before applying, highlight how this experience will help in your course.
If you had a personal or financial gap, show that you are now prepared for studies.
If you prepared for exams, mention how your test scores reflect your effort.
Example: A student who took a 3-year break to work in IT before applying for a Master’s in Computer Science has a strong justification since the gap aligns with career growth.

4. Mistakes to Avoid While Justifying Your Study Gap
Giving a generic excuse – Saying “I wasn’t ready for studies” without proof weakens your case. No supporting documents – Visa officers need official records for work, health, or exam preparation.
Unrelated study gap explanation – If your explanation has nothing to do with your course, it raises doubts.
Not aligning your gap with career goals – Always connect your past experiences to why you are choosing this course now.

Study Gap Justification Letter: Format & Sample Guidelines
A study gap justification letter is a formal document explaining the reason for a break in education. Australian universities and visa officers expect a clear, structured explanation backed by supporting evidence. A well-written letter can strengthen your admission and visa application.
Over 70% of international students with a study gap secure admission to Australian universities if they demonstrate career progression, skill development, or valid personal reasons with proper documentation (Higher Education Admissions Report, 2024).
How to Structure a Study Gap Justification Letter
A study gap justification letter should be concise, factual, and properly formatted. Follow this structure:
Section
What to Include?
Introduction
Briefly state the study gap duration and reason.
Education & Work History
Outline your previous education and professional experience.
Detailed Explanation of the Gap
Explain what you did during the gap (work, health, family, skill-building).
Supporting Evidence
Attach relevant documents (job letters, medical records, certifications).
Why This Course & University?
Show how your gap experience aligns with your study choice.
Conclusion
Express commitment to academic success and career growth.
Tip: Keep your letter formal and factual—avoid unnecessary personal details.

Common Study Gap Mistakes That Lead to Visa Rejection
A study gap isn’t a problem unless you fail to justify it. Many visa rejections happen because students don’t provide clear explanations or supporting documents for their education gap. If the gap looks suspicious, immigration officers may assume a lack of genuine study intent, leading to rejection.
1. Unexplained Study Gaps and Missing Documents
Visa officers don’t accept gaps without valid proof. If you took a break for work, personal reasons, or skill-building, you must provide supporting documents.
Common Mistake
Why It Causes Rejection
How to Fix It
No explanation for a long gap
Makes the application look suspicious
Clearly explain the reason in your SOP and attach evidence
Lack of proof for work experience
Work history can't be verified
Submit salary slips, experience letters, tax records
No medical proof for health-related gaps
Can be seen as a fake excuse
Provide hospital records or doctor’s certificate
Tip: If your study gap was for exam preparation (IELTS, GMAT, GRE), include test registration proof and scores to justify the time.
2. Contradictions in SOP vs. Academic History
Your SOP (Statement of Purpose) is one of the most important documents for a student visa. If the dates, reasons, or study plans in your SOP don’t match your academic history, visa officers may reject your application.
Example of a Contradiction:
Your SOP says you took a 2-year gap to prepare for GMAT, but your application has no GMAT test scores.
You mention work experience in IT, but your documents don’t include a job letter or salary slips.
Fix It:
Cross-check all dates and reasons in your SOP, resume, and application.
Provide proper evidence for everything stated in your SOP.

Do Study Gap Rules Differ for PR Pathways in Australia?
A study gap doesn’t directly affect your chances of getting PR (Permanent Residency), but it can impact your post-study work visa and skilled migration applications.
Over 70% of international students in Australia apply for a post-study work visa to gain local experience, which increases their PR chances (Australian Government PR Pathway Report, 2024).
1. Does a Study Gap Affect Post-Study Work Visa Applications?
No, a study gap doesn’t automatically disqualify you from a post-study work visa, but immigration officers assess:
Whether your study gap aligns with your career plans.
If your work experience or certifications during the gap are relevant.
Whether you meet the minimum study requirements for a post-study work visa (at least 2 years of study in Australia).
Factor
Impact on Post-Study Work Visa
Work experience during study gap
Positive impact—shows career growth
Unexplained study gap
Negative impact—raises doubts about study intent
Skill-building courses during study gap
Positive impact—adds value to your profile
Tip: To maximize your PR chances, choose a course from PR Courses in Australia that aligns with Australia’s skilled occupation list.
2. Study Gap Considerations for Skilled Migration Visas
For skilled migration (Subclass 189, 190, 491), a study gap only matters if it affects your employability. Immigration officers assess:
If your work history is consistent with the PR occupation list.
Whether your study aligns with the job you’re applying for PR under.
If you’ve gained Australian work experience through a post-study work visa.
Skilled Migration Factor
Does Study Gap Matter?
Completed 2+ years of study in Australia
No impact
Work experience matches skilled occupation list
Positive impact
Long study gap with no career progression
Can lower PR chances
Example:
Good Case: A student with a 3-year study gap worked as an IT Analyst, pursued a Master’s in Data Science, and then applied for PR under the IT category.
Risky Case: A student with a 5-year gap unrelated to their course, with no work experience, applies for PR under an occupation with high competition.
